9/1 WWE SmackDown And AEW Rampage Viewership Numbers – The September 1st edition of WWE SmackDown averaged 2.443 million viewers on FOX. This marked a slight decline from the previous week’s viewership, which stood at 2.647 million viewers. The key 18-49 demographic, which is vital for advertisers, saw the show achieving a 0.65 rating. While this rating was down from the 0.78 it had garnered the previous week, it’s important to note that SmackDown still delivered strong numbers overall.
The episode featured significant segments, including appearances by John Cena and Jimmy Uso, a tag team match pitting Rey Mysterio and Santos Escobar against Austin Theory and Grayson Waller, among others. This particular episode served as the SmackDown go-home show for the Payback event.
Comparing the viewership and key demo ratings of the last four episodes of SmackDown:
- August 11, 2023: 2,097,000 viewers with a 0.55 key demo rating (SummerSlam fallout)
- August 18, 2023: 2,094,000 viewers with a 0.55 key demo rating
- August 25, 2023: 2,647,000 viewers with a 0.78 key demo rating (Bray Wyatt & Terry Funk tribute show)
- September 1, 2023: 2,443,000 viewers with a 0.65 key demo rating
Turning to AEW Rampage, the show attracted 372,000 viewers. In the crucial 18-49 demographic, it received a rating of 0.11.
Here are the numbers for the last 4 episodes:
- 8/11/23: 398,000 viewers – 0.15 key demo rating
- 8/18/23: 416,000 viewers – 0.13 key demo rating
- 8/25/23: 348,000 viewers – 0.11 key demo rating
- 9/1/23: 372,000 viewers – 0.11 key demo rating
